How do you monitor Compliance (SOC 2, ISO 27001) effectively?

Monitoring compliance with standards like SOC 2 and ISO 27001 is crucial for organizations aiming to maintain high levels of security and demonstrate their commitment to best practices. Effective monitoring involves a combination of tools, processes, and regular audits to ensure that all policies and procedures are consistently followed.

Steps for Effective Compliance Monitoring

  1. Establish a Compliance Framework: Define the scope of compliance, including applicable standards and regulations.
  2. Implement Monitoring Tools: Use automated systems to track compliance metrics and identify potential issues.
  3. Conduct Regular Audits: Schedule internal and external audits to evaluate adherence to compliance standards.
  4. Train Employees: Regularly educate staff about policies and procedures related to compliance.
  5. Document Processes: Maintain thorough documentation of compliance efforts and outcomes for future reference.

Example of Monitoring Compliance Program

<?php class ComplianceMonitor { private $metrics; public function __construct() { $this->metrics = []; } public function addMetric($metricName, $value) { $this->metrics[$metricName] = $value; } public function generateReport() { return json_encode($this->metrics); } } $monitor = new ComplianceMonitor(); $monitor->addMetric('DataEncryption', 'Compliant'); $monitor->addMetric('UserAccessControl', 'Not Compliant'); echo $monitor->generateReport(); ?>

Compliance Monitoring SOC 2 ISO 27001 Compliance Framework Automated Systems Audits Security Policies